Abstract

Replacing liquid electrolytes with solid or quasi-solid electrolytes facilitates the production of photovoltaic cells using continuous manufacturing processes, such as roll-to-roll or web processes, thus creating inexpensive, lightweight photovoltaic cells using flexible plastic substrates.

Claims (33)

1 . An electrolyte composition adapted for use in a solar cell, the electrolyte composition comprising, in solution:

a gelling compound comprising a metal ion or a compound of the formula MiXj; and

an ionic liquid comprising an imidazolium iodide.

2 . The electrolyte composition of claim 1 , further comprising an organic compound capable of complexing with the metal ion at a plurality of sites

3 . The electrolyte composition of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ion comprises a lithium ion.

4 . The electrolyte composition of claim 2 , wherein the organic compound is selected from the group consisting of poly(4-vinyl pyridine), poly(2-vinyl pyridine), polyethylene oxide, polyurethanes, and polyamides.

5 . The electrolyte composition of claim 1 , wherein the gelling compound is a lithium salt.

6 . The electrolyte composition of claim 5 , wherein the lithium salt has the formula LiX, wherein X is an iodide, bromide, chloride, perchlorate, thiocyanate, trifluoromethyl sulfonate, or hexafluorophosphate.

7 . The electrolyte composition of claim 3 , further comprising iodine at a concentration of at least about 0.05 M.

8 . The electrolyte solution of claim 1 wherein i and j are ≧1, X is an anion, and M is selected from the group consisting of Li, Cu, Ba, Zn, Ni, lanthanides, Co, Ca, Al, and Mg.

9 . The electrolyte solution of claim 8 , wherein the anion is selected from the group consisting of chloride, perchlorate, thiocyanate, trifluoromethyl sulfonate, and hexafluorophosphate.

10 . A method of gelling an electrolyte solution for use in a dye-sensitized solar cell, the method comprising the steps of:

providing an electrolyte solution;

adding to the electrolyte solution a material capable of complexing at a plurality of sites; and

adding to the electrolyte solution a metal ion that complexes at the sites thereby forming a gel.

11 . The method of claim 10 , wherein the steps are performed at a temperature below 50° C.

12 . The method of claim 10 , wherein the steps are performed at standard pressure.

13 . The method of claim 10 , wherein the electrolyte solution has a gelling rate controlled by changing a concentration of counter ions in the electrolyte solution.

14 . The method of claim 10 , wherein the metal ion is a lithium ion.

15 . An electrolyte composition adapted for use in a solar cell, the electrolyte comprising:

at least about 90 wt % of an ionic liquid comprising an imidazolium iodide;

an amount of water ranging from 0 to 10 wt %;

iodine at a concentration of at least 0.05 M; and

methyl-benzimidazole.

16 . The electrolyte composition of claim 15 , wherein the ionic liquid is selected from the group consisting of butylmethylimidazolium iodide, propylmethylimidazolium iodide, hexylmethylimidazolium iodide and combinations thereof.

17 . The electrolyte composition of claim 15 , further comprising LiCl.

18 . The electrolyte composition of claim 17 , wherein the amount of LiCl is between about 1 wt % LiCl and 6 wt % LiCl.

19 . The electrolyte composition of claim 17 , wherein the amount of LiCl is at least about 1 wt % LiCl.

20 . The electrolyte composition of claim 17 , wherein the amount of LiCl is less than about 6 wt % LiCl.

21 . The electrolyte composition of claim 15 , further comprising LiI.

22 . The electrolyte composition of claim 21 , wherein the amount of LiI is between about 1 wt % LiI and 6 wt % LiI.

23 . The electrolyte composition of claim 21 , wherein the amount of Li is at least about 1 wt % LiI.

24 . The electrolyte composition of claim 21 , wherein the amount of LiI is less than about 6 wt % LiI.
